Medium [CVE-2021-38624] Windows Key Storage Provider Security Feature Bypass Vulnerability
This medium-severity Microsoft Server advisory covers CVE-2021-38624 affecting Windows Server 2019 (Server Core installation), Windows Server 2022, Windows Server version 2004.

Summary
Windows Key Storage Provider Security Feature Bypass Vulnerability
Affected products named by the advisory: Windows Server 2019; Windows Server 2019 (Server Core installation); Windows Server 2022; Windows Server version 2004; and 1 more.
Affected products named by the advisory: Windows Server version 20H2.
- Windows 10 Version 1809 10.0.17763.0 before 10.0.17763.2237
- Windows 10 Version 1809 10.0.0 before 10.0.17763.2237
- Windows 10 Version 1909 10.0.0 before 10.0.18363.1854
- Windows 10 Version 2004 10.0.0 before 10.0.19041.1288
- Windows 10 Version 20H2 10.0.0 before 10.0.19042.1288
- Windows 10 Version 21H1 10.0.0 before 10.0.19043.1288
- Windows 11 version 21H2 10.0.22000.0 before 10.0.22000.258
- Windows Server 2019 10.0.17763.0 before 10.0.17763.2237
- Windows Server 2019 (Server Core installation) 10.0.17763.0 before 10.0.17763.2237
- Windows Server 2022 10.0.20348.0 before 10.0.20348.288
- Windows Server version 2004 10.0.0 before 10.0.19041.1288
- Windows Server version 20H2 10.0.0 before 10.0.19042.1288

Mitigation
Upgrade to a fixed release: 10.0.17763.2237, 10.0.18363.1854, 10.0.19041.1288, 10.0.19042.1288, 10.0.19043.1288, 10.0.22000.258. That is the remediation for this advisory.
The vendor advisory may list additional interim mitigations or workarounds not captured here — review it before change work.
